Today’s influences are a little bit unusual as we have no bodies creating aspects today, just parallels and contra-parallels, which express relative declination, that is, how far north or south of the ecliptic each of these bodies or points is when compared to one another, from our viewpoint here on Earth. Parallels are alignments at the same declination on the same side (north or south) of the ecliptic, while contra-parallels note bodies or points at the same distance from the ecliptic but in opposing directions (one north, one south).
I think of the influences of parallels as more subtle than direct aspects between bodies. Where the Ptolemaic aspects are like planets holding hands (or punching at) each other, parallels and contraparallels are like planets whispering to each other; what passes between them may affect how they behave, but the influence is only apparent if you’re observant, if you’re able to see the way the mere existence of each, and the appreciation or denigration that passes between them, has made a quiet impact on both.
